Which method can OneStream users use to customize their dashboards?

OneStream users can customize their dashboards primarily by adding visualizations and metrics. This method allows users to tailor the dashboard to better suit specific reporting needs and to highlight key performance indicators through visually appealing representations. By incorporating various types of charts, graphs, and metrics, users can enhance the clarity and impact of the data being presented, making it easier to derive insights and engage with the information.

The ability to add visual elements is integral to creating a user-friendly and effective dashboard, as it supports users in filtering and analyzing data in a way that is personalized for their unique business requirements. This customization enhances decision-making and strategic planning capabilities.

Other methods, such as developing new user roles or changing the default application layout, do not directly contribute to the visual representation of data on dashboards. Additionally, importing data from Excel only is a specific action related to data analysis but does not pertain to the customization of dashboard layouts or visuals. Thus, adding visualizations and metrics stands out as the most relevant and impactful approach for dashboard customization in OneStream.
